Tragic Road Accident in Nellore Claims Six Lives in Horrific Car-Lorry Crash
In a heartbreaking incident, six people lost their lives in a devastating road accident near Peraman in Nellore district, Andhra Pradesh. The crash happened on Wednesday when a speeding tipper lorry smashed into a car on the national highway, leaving everyone in the vehicle dead on the spot.
Eyewitnesses described the scene as chaotic. The massive tipper completely crushed the car, trapping the occupants inside. Rescue teams, including police and fire personnel, rushed to the site and used a JCB machine to pull out the wreckage. Despite their efforts, all six victims died instantly from the impact.
The family was heading from Nellore to Pamuru to visit a sick relative when tragedy struck. The deceased include T. Radha (38), T. Srinivasulu (40), Shesham Saramma (40), Balavengayya (45), Challagundla Lakshmi (30), and young Chandu Priya (15). The collision was so severe that the bodies were badly mutilated, making the rescue even more challenging. Authorities finally shifted the remains to Atmakur Government Hospital’s mortuary. Heartbroken relatives arrived at the scene and broke down in tears upon seeing their loved ones.
District Transport Commissioner confirmed the details, saying, "A tipper lorry collided head-on with a car carrying six passengers near Peraman today. All of them died at the spot. We suspect rash and negligent driving by the lorry driver caused this fatal accident."
Local officials hurried to the accident site right after getting the news. Nellore police have started a full investigation into the Nellore road accident to uncover more facts and prevent such tragedies in the future.
